Our Multi-Pronged Testing Protocol

Testing is integrated at every step of the manufacturing journey, from raw material intake to the finished product leaving our facility.

1. Incoming Raw Material Inspection

Quality begins with the ingredients. Every shipment of raw materials, including vitamins, minerals, botanicals, and gelling agents like pectin, undergoes:

  • Identity Testing: Using methods like HPLC (High-Performance Liquid Chromatography) and FTIR (Fourier-Transform Infrared Spectroscopy) to confirm the material is exactly what it claims to be.
  • Potency Assay: To verify the active ingredient concentration meets our specifications.
  • Contaminant Screening: Testing for heavy metals, pesticides, and microbial impurities to ensure purity from the start.

2. In-Process Quality Checks

During production, our technicians continuously monitor critical parameters such as temperature, pH, and mixing times to ensure consistency and stability of the active ingredients throughout the cooking and depositing process.

3. Finished Product Testing

This is the most comprehensive phase, where we validate the final gummy. Key tests include:

  1. Potency/Assay Testing: We analyze the finished gummy to confirm the levels of all active ingredients match what is stated on the label.
  2. Stability Testing: Batches are placed in stability chambers under controlled conditions of temperature and humidity. We test them at intervals (e.g., 0, 3, 6, 12, 24 months) to ensure potency and sensory qualities (texture, taste, color) are maintained throughout the shelf life.
  3. Microbiological Testing: Ensuring the product is free from harmful bacteria, yeast, and mold.
  4. Heavy Metal Testing: A final check for lead, arsenic, cadmium, and mercury.
  5. Physical & Sensory Analysis: Evaluating the gummy's texture, flavor, color consistency, and absence of defects.

Documentation and Transparency

For every batch, a Certificate of Analysis (CoA) is generated, documenting all test results. Reputable brands will provide this documentation to their clients, offering full transparency and proof of compliance. When choosing a manufacturing partner, always inquire about their testing protocols and request to see a sample CoA.
